Output 3376fd72e6597b62d23b7faea67bec013d4cab1907bef2b0d9dee6cafc57e596:1

value
15899501
script pubkey
OP_0 OP_PUSHBYTES_20 c50dd78e939cbfc6f5ddfc2a64d06227c1aaa2a2
address
ltc1qc5xa0r5nnjludawals4xf5rzylq64g4zp25js8
transaction
3376fd72e6597b62d23b7faea67bec013d4cab1907bef2b0d9dee6cafc57e596
spent
true